PONTEVECCHIO VIII
Fivizzano (MS)

An Of the Pontevecchio group, the most complete and representative from the masculine genre.
It was executed from a stone block with a thickness almost equivalent to the width.
You could almost define it as an engraved mass, little changed from the original form. This one also has a large poignard with distinct corners, ample-handled due to the large semi-disk pommel.
